Based on the comments from my e-pic location post, I knew that there was a chance that we’d get kicked out. I had called twice (making sure I spoke with different people) beforehand to double-check their photography policy. Both people told me that we should be fine just as long as we don’t use flash. However, the second person said that it’s really up to the security guard(s) in charge of the galleries where we’d be shooting.
